First Time Stang Owner
Hello everyone.
This is my first time owning a Mustang. And I was wondering what are some good mods to start off with on the V6 to pick up a lilttle power without going nuts on money. Any help would be greatful. Also I was looking for a chip for the V6 and could not find one. Is there even a chip for it and if there is where can i get it. Thank You, V6Stang07 |

cold air intake and exhaust is one of the first things. it lets the car breathe better and get a tuner not a chip

^what he said. for cai, i'd say get one from americanmuscle.com. I got my first cai from there for 60 bucks. exhaust, a custom job will do, you can get it done for less than 400. and of course, a tuner, not a chip.
